Demountable timber housing
Demountable timber housing for 370 refugees – using no concrete at all
||,
A building that had to be erected quickly and which could also be taken down within ten years: these were the criteria for the Rigot Collective Dwelling Centre, a two-building complex providing housing for 370 refugees in Rigot Park in Geneva, Switzerland.
